对目录的操作
| Command | Explain |
|---|---|
| help 命令(或者 命令/?) | 显示该命令的帮助信息 |
| 盘符: | 切换磁盘 |
| dir | 列出当前路径下的文件及文件夹 |
| cd 路径 | 进入指定路径 |
| cd .. | 后退一级 |
| cd (或者 cd /) | 退回到当前路径下的根目录 |
| cd /d 盘符:路径 | 可以直接进入指定个盘符的指定路径中 |
| md dirname | 创建一个文件夹 |
| rd dirname | 删除一个空的文件夹(非空无法删除) |
| rd /S dirname | 强制删除该文件夹及其子文件夹 |
| del dirname | 清空该文件夹中的所有文件 |
| cls | 清屏 |
| exit | 关闭当前控制台 |
对文件的操作
| Command | Explain |
|---|---|
| echo nul > filename | 创建一个空的文件 |
| del filename | 删除一个文件 |
| echo 字符串 > 路径和文件名称 | 将字符串覆盖写入文件中 |
| echo 字符串 >> 路径和文件名称 | 将字符串追加写入文件中 |
| type filename | 查看指定文件的内容 |
| move 原文件所在路径 目标文件夹路径 | 将一个文件从一个目录移动到目标目录 |
| ren oldName newName | 对文件或文件夹重命名 |
| copy 原文件所在路径 目标文件夹路径 | 将一个文件从一个目录复制到目标目录 |
网络
| Command | Explain |
|---|---|
| netstat start | 查看开启了哪些服务 |
| net start 服务名 | 开启某服务 |
| net stop 服务名 | 停止某服务 |
| netstat-ano | 查看所有网络连接信息 |
| netstat -ano findstr “端口号” | 查看指定端口的连接信息 |
| tasklist findstr “进程名" | 查看指定进程名的所有进程 |
| taskkill -PID 进程号 -F | 杀死指定的进程 |
配置临时环境变量
配置临时环境变量:临时环境变量就是仅对当前控制窗口起作用,窗口一旦关闭,那么配置的临时环境变量信息就会消失。
注意: 以后看到set命令设置的环境变量信息,都是临时环境变量信息。
JDK 1.5 之后,不推荐配置 CLASSPATH 环境变量,只需配在path中配置 jdk 和 jre 的 bin 目录即可
| Command | Explain |
|---|---|
| set (或者 path) | 显示当前所有的环境变量 |
| set 环境变量的名字 | 查看指定的环境变量信息 |
| set 环境变量的名字 = 路径信息 | 设置制定的环境变量信息 |